About Elysian Groves
Welcome to Elysian Groves, a stunning property nestled in the rolling hills of Valley Center. With 360-degree panoramic views of the surrounding countryside, Palomar Mountain, and the ocean, Elysian Groves is the perfect place to escape the hustle and bustle of city life and reconnect with nature. Whether you're looking to pitch a tent or park your RV, Elysian Groves offers ample space for all your camping needs. Our property features flat, grassy areas that are ideal for pitching a tent, as well as spacious parking areas for RVs. And with our commitment to preserving the natural beauty of the land, you can rest assured that you'll be camping in a pristine, unspoiled environment. But that's not all that Elysian Groves has to offer. As a working avocado and citrus grove, our property is surrounded by acres of lush fruit trees, providing a picturesque backdrop for your camping adventure. And with easy access to nearby hiking trails, beaches, and other outdoor activities, you'll never run out of things to do. Overall, the experience was nice. I think the price per night should be $30-35 instead, and here are my reasons why: 1. The only amenity is potable water. 2. There isn’t really anywhere to go or walk. There is a paved trail through the property, but after walking a few yards, the path becomes way too overgrown to go any further. 3. My previous comment may make it sound like you’re in plenty of wildlife, but the camp site is almost completely dead grass and lots of spiky foxtails, which attach to every bit of clothing and is very uncomfortable for dogs to walk on since they stick and poke their…
